Credit penetration among retail individuals in most African countries is low given the poor penetration of credit bureaus and evolving maturity of alternate data to build credit footprints for borrowers. Furaha is addressing this by building a microlending platform that enables ‘purpose-driven’ loans to mass market customers across Africa, starting with Uganda as its first market. Furaha combines market-leading technology with a responsible lending approach, aiming to be a force for good to the individuals and communities it addresses.
Furaha is backed by SC Ventures (SCV), the innovation unit of Standard Chartered Bank.
Who We Are Looking For
The Chief Technology Officers for Furaha owns and shapes the overall technology strategy, roadmap, prioritisation and delivery of KPIs in continuous alignment with the business vision. The CTO is a hands-on technology leader with engineering experience in Reactjs, Next.js, Restful API micro-services, NestJS, Nodejs, python, AI engines (eg TensorFlow) and NLP (eg AWS Comprehend), blockchain and RWA tokenisation technologies. CTO owns the design, build and production operation of a multi-market platform that supports the Furaha business. The CTO will be focused on taking into production the technology stack, product roadmap, engineering team, and solution delivery for the platform.
This role can be based in Kenya or UAE as indicated in the job title. Please apply to the specific job advertisement based on your preferred location.
Key Responsibilities
Business Strategy and Technology roadmap
- Working with venture leads and Furaha Financial management to set the business agenda of the venture
- Working with Furaha Financial Venture Leads , Product Owners, and partners to lead technology build, evaluate technology trade-offs, oversee vendor engineering engagements, and deliver features and capabilities aligned to the business model to build on the minimum viable product (MVP) to successful global rollout.
- Chief Technology Officer will discuss with partners, fintechs, co-creation clients, and business to expand the offering Engram.
- Co-ordinate, question and interrogate technology opportunities with engineering team and innovate to sustain a competitive advantage.
- Employ a managerial mindset that seeks to optimise the business outcome for the Venture while establishing sound governance, internal process, adherence to policies and processes. This role requires close coordination with the SC Ventures CTO.
- Thought leadership and demonstratable subject matter expertise on use of machine learning (ML), Artificial Intelligence (AI), APIs, Data Analytics, cyber security, DevSecOps and similar technology applications.
- Establish sound technology operation covering incident management, problem management, service levels (SLAs) and business continuity processes
- Support and adapts the realisation of benefits and business value to maximise benefits and identify new unforeseen benefits within the venture
- Provide advice to business stakeholders to manage requirements, interpretation of Regulatory Requirements, best practices in the market and manage change/deployments within the triple constraint of scope, time and cost.
Technology Delivery and Management
- Have expertise and professional experience in software development and deep understanding of technology delivery.
- Experience in operating within Agile delivery processes to minimise time to market and maximise the client value of technology delivery.
- Participate in assessing and hiring technical personnel required to be part of Furaha Financial, and support the growth in aggressive go-to-market.
- Build and manage a team of developers, architects, and other technical experts, and provide mentorship and guidance to team members
- Engage with relevant Risk Officers to develop a mature IT delivery organization aligned with Technology and Information and Cyber Security (ICS) expectations
- Advantageous to have experience in ITIL and ISO27001.
- Oversees accurate financials. Ensuring Financials up to date including Project static data, status update including RAG status, key milestones, financials, risks, dependencies, issues and resource forecasts, and they are tracked & reported to the FURAHA Venture management.
People and Talent
- Attract, employ, and retain high quality people such that Technology team is skilled and experienced to deliver the best experience for our customers, build a fully Agile development organisation in-line with the business strategy.
- Ensure the Technology is adequately resourced and staffed by an appropriate number of competent staff, sufficiently independent to perform duties objectively and to support sustainable business growth
- Lead by example and build the appropriate culture and values.
- Exemplify key values of client obsession, fairness, diversity and inclusion.
- Create a motivational and challenging environment in the team which is conducive to creativity and delivery of the strategy.
- Manage performance, wellbeing, and engagement by creating a culture of achievement and satisfaction.
- Role model the company values and behaviours, consistently promoting and reinforcing them.
- Conduct regular 1 to 1s and annual performance & development reviews to ensure a high level of performance and continuous coaching and feedback.
Governance and Risk Management
- Expertise with governance structures and mandatory processes.
- Proactive in seeking regular assurance that the areas of responsibility and teams are performing to an acceptable risk and control standard.
- Act quickly and decisively when any risk and control weakness become apparent and ensure they are addressed within an appropriate timeframe and escalated through the relevant committees.
- Balance business performance delivery and cost management constraints with risk and control matters to ensure that they do not materially threaten the Venture’s ability to remain within risk appetite.
- Ensure a full understanding of the risk and control environment in area of responsibility.
- Facilitate risk management activities with respective stakeholders on the potential impact of
- Technology/Process/Operational Obsolescence.
- Support both Internal and External Technology Audits – identify issues, create action and issue closure plans and track to closure.
- Provide advice to relevant stakeholders on compliance with Group standards relating to AML/Sanctions/Frauds/ Compliance
- Processes for which the role is responsible under the ORF as 1st line; for executing / completing, and Supervising.
- Act and escalate quickly when any risk and control weakness become apparent and ensure they are addressed within an appropriate timeframe and escalated through the relevant committees.
- Collaborate with other companies, industry consortia, and regulatory bodies to advance the development, adoption, and interoperability of technology, specifically blockchain.
- Work with multiple stakeholders to establish applicable risk / control framework to ensure that the Group’s ability to remain within risk appetite is not materially threatened.
Technical Skills and Subject Matter Expertise
- 15 years of relevant experience in technology roles in banking, payments, or similar sectors.
- Expert knowledge of mainstream cloud provider eg AWS and firebase, Cloud-native services, and elastic infrastructure.
- Expert background in Javascript orTypescript technology stack, NodeJS, Next.js and NestJS, distributed systems, authentication mechanisms, asynchronous event processing, message queues, and architecture patterns.
- Knowledgeable on modern object orientated programming practises including entity frameworks, dynamic reflection, and reusable interfaces.
- Expert Knowledge with 3rd party system integrations via APIs ie HTTP or REST
- Familiar with OWASP, secure by design, secure coding practises, code scanning, unit testing, dependency management (deprecation, vulnerabilities, licensing)
- Expert Knowledge with DevOps, Infrastructure-as-Code including continuous integration, delivery, deployment and assurance.
- Experience in front-end React and JavaScript or Typescript presentation frameworks
- Expert Knowledge with operating highly-available production financial systems
Skills and characteristics
- Imaginative and creative approach to how we do work. Curiosity about new technologies, workflows, and products.
- You enjoy working independently and are able to take informative decisions independently. You enjoy mentoring and teaching others to create a world class cohesive team
- Energy and desire to succeed; follows through on commitments; pushes self and others to deliver exceptional results.
- Ability to work across cultures and backgrounds is a must. Seeing things from multiple perspectives and being easy to work with.
- Ability to see things from multiple perspectives, as well as ask the question “why” continuously
- Tireless work ethic and enthusiasm to execute and get things done.
- Knowledge of the organization’s industry group, trends, directions, major issues, regulatory considerations, and trendsetters; ability to apply this knowledge appropriately to diverse situations.
- Ability to understand geographically dispersed and highly varied customer and segment base.
- Understanding of effective communication concepts, tools and techniques; ability to effectively transmit, receive, and accurately interpret ideas, information, and needs through the application of appropriate communication behaviours.